Every week we select a new theme, and then go out and shoot that theme. This week the theme is Around the House. As always be as imaginative/creative as you like when interpreting the theme, creativity is what we're looking for.


Show us Around your House or something Around your House or something you do Around your House...

Here are the rules:
1. Shots need to be taken between Tuesday, after the new theme is posted and the following Monday by sunset (Whenever that is for you). Because this activity is supposed to encourage us to get out and shoot, please don't post old shots from your archives. Snapshots and art are equally welcome -- just get out & shoot, and then share!
2. Post your shots at any time during the week.
3. Post a maximum of two shots if you're uploading them to POTN (i.e., attaching them). You can post more than two if you're linking to shots that are not hosted by POTN (i.e. embedding them) but keep within POTN rules. Also keep within POTN rules about size. A copy of the size rules can be found here: IMAGE POSTING RULES
That's it! Have fun! As always be as imaginative/creative as you like when interpreting the theme, creativity is what we're looking for.

Thank you OhLook, except for the recliners, TV and wood stove I did build most of it. I built the house with my wife's help and a lot of the wood came from our farm. The rock for the chimney came from my stepfather's farm 120 miles away, it gave us a good excuse to go visit my folks so we could bring back some rocks, there is about 17 tons of rock in it as it extends 4 feet on the outside, it's more than a weekend project but one that I enjoyed.

Here's someone who can now be found around my house.. This is Moochie the Cat.
I found him last year just before Thanksgiving. He was hiding in one of my Tortoises burrows.
He was skinny, had a head wound and was terrified of everything. His right ear is damaged and he doesn't hear too well
One year later, he has a full belly, a bed both indoors and outdoors and has now begun to purr, finally.

IMAGE: https://photos.smugmug.com/photos/i-T67BjtP/0/1b1c1441/X3/i-T67BjtP-X3.jpg



This image was in January of this year, after feeding and nursing for 2 months...
Needless to say, he was living very rough and I took no photos in the beginning.
I didn't think he would survive. He had what looked like a car accident and an attack by
coyotes.. (there were canine puncture wounds through his head and under his jaw)

IMAGE: https://photos.smugmug.com/photos/i-RtmdPdf/0/fe8a7563/X3/i-RtmdPdf-X3.jpg

He turns out to be a part of the family..
